Volunteer Community Worker

We are looking to create a bank of volunteers who can support community provision in the Quetta Park, Aldershot, Pirbirght and Sandhurst areas for young people who are part of military families. The role is very flexible and involves:

  • Supporting the Community Development Worker to deliver youth work sessions
  • Building professional, supportive relationships with young people who attend
  • Setting up / tidying up the youth centre before / after sessions
  • Helping to plan and evaluate the work we do
  • Working in small groups and one to one with young people, if required
  • Completing training and supervision to allow you to do the role successfully
  • Representing AWS and the British Army to a high standard at all times

Skills

  • A positive view of teenagers, and an appreciation of the challenges they face
  • The ability to be patient and ‘child focused’
  • Reliability and punctuality is a must!
  • Sense of humour is a definite bonus…
  • Ability to be reflective and professional, and to persevere if things do not work out as intended
